- 浏览: 68869 次
- 性别:
- 来自: 南京
文章分类
最新评论
windows快速搭建本地apache+php+mysql开发环境,多站点域名访问
所需软件: XAMPP 2.5
<!--more-->下载好之后傻瓜式安装,推荐将安装目录改到除C盘以外的盘(默认站点目录和mysql数据都是在安装目录中)
我这里是安装在D盘(D:\xampp)
安装完之后,打开并启动apache和mysql服务
在浏览器中输入http://localhost,不出意外就会看到It Works,那么恭喜你安装成功
上面都是浮云,下面才是重点:
1.确认apache是否开启虚拟主机
打开D:\xampp\apache\conf\httpd.conf
找到Include "conf/extra/httpd-vhosts.conf" 确认前面的#已经去除
2.设置多虚拟主机
打开D:\xampp\apache\conf\extra\httpd-vhosts.conf
找到NameVirtualHost *:80 确认前面的#已经去掉,否则去掉#
复制如下代码放到最后一行
<VirtualHost *:80>
##ServerAdmin postmaster@dummy-host2.localhost
DocumentRoot "/xampp/htdocs/develop"
ServerName develop.rin.com
##ServerAlias www.dummy-host2.localhost
##ErrorLog "logs/dummy-host2.localhost-error.log"
##CustomLog "logs/dummy-host2.localhost-access.log" combined
</VirtualHost>
如果要再开一个虚拟主机就再复制一份放到最后一行,例如:
<VirtualHost *:80>
##ServerAdmin postmaster@dummy-host2.localhost
DocumentRoot "/xampp/htdocs/develop2"
ServerName develop2.rin.com
##ServerAlias www.dummy-host2.localhost
##ErrorLog "logs/dummy-host2.localhost-error.log"
##CustomLog "logs/dummy-host2.localhost-access.log" combined
</VirtualHost>
记得保存。
3.在默认跟目录新建对应站点目录,并放入index.html(测试用)
创建 D:\xampp\htdocs\develop
创建 D:\xampp\htdocs\develop2
记得分别放入index.html(测试用)
4.修改host文件(做域名解析)
打开C:\Windows\System32\drivers\etc\hosts (记事本打开即可)
加入以下两行:
127.0.0.1 develop.rin.com
127.0.0.1 develop2.rin.com
5.重启apache
到此为止配置结束
现在可以打开浏览器看看
分别输入:
转载自:http://www.9958.pw/post/xampp
发表评论
-
项目管理之如何控制项目进度和质量
2016-07-16 22:37 606控制项目进度和质量首先在整体上要有一个合理清晰的流程,并且在整 ... -
15 个非常棒的 CSS3 效果教程
2016-07-03 20:42 5881. 创建一个漂亮的图标 这个教程将教你如何用纯 C ... -
前20名的不安全密码(需要避免)
2016-07-01 21:41 514下图举例说明了一些人们作出选择密码时最常用的错误,以及如何使你 ... -
js实现图片放大缩小后进行的复杂排序
2016-06-30 21:57 584首先,我们来讲下需求: 1.图片分为大小和小图,大图占四个小 ... -
史上最全ajax(原生JS,javascript版,非jquery)详细注释!
2016-06-29 22:31 810史上最全ajax详细注释!(原生JS,javascript版, ... -
php千万级pv架构经验分享
2016-06-28 22:04 1294转载自:http://www.9958.pw/post/ph ... -
ecshop 时间问题请注意 /data/config.php
2016-06-27 22:43 866ecshop 处理时间,绕来绕去, 后台的时区设置, 并非以 ... -
目前比较流行的二维码的生成
2016-06-26 23:55 584最近比较流行二维码,自己百度了一下发现有一个很不错的实现方法使 ... -
如何阻止移动设备(手机,pad)浏览器双击放大网页?
2016-06-24 22:29 1214现在的手机或平板电脑等移动设备上的浏览器默认都有双击放大的设置 ... -
PHP解决Xss跨域攻击以及sql注入等危险字符串方案类库
2016-06-19 21:45 778由于该模块在项目中的要求是 不能提示任何信息,也不作断点操作, ... -
网站敏感骂人词库及算法(附6仟个敏感词)
2016-06-16 22:07 5886原文:「我今天开着张三丰田去上班 」 strtr:「我今天开 ... -
jQuery制作元素在屏幕中水平垂直居中效果
2016-06-14 21:56 599jQuery.fn.center = function () ... -
纯CSS画的基本图形(矩形、圆形、三角形、多边形、爱心、八卦等)
2016-06-11 21:32 9761、正方形 CSS代码如下: #square { widt ... -
分享一个JQuery写的点击上下滚动的小例子
2016-06-08 22:00 502效果图 演示地址 源码下载 <!--more--> ... -
精美的国外扁平化网页设计作品
2016-06-05 16:02 598Who Wanna <!--more--> ... -
提交您的博客到各大网站
2016-06-03 21:04 382各大搜索引擎网站登录入口: Google收录入口:http:/ ... -
推荐7个 CSS3 制作的创意下拉菜单效果
2016-06-02 22:15 4031. 使用 jQuery 和 CSS3 制作向下滑动的导航菜单 ... -
Dev Http Client(Chrome的HTTP插件)
2016-05-31 22:34 756Dev Http Client(Chrome的HTTP插件) ... -
好的用户界面-界面设计的一些技巧
2016-05-29 16:24 4021 尽量使用单列而不是 ... -
项目组制定的一份页面优化指南
2016-05-27 21:40 3651.文档声明 文档声明必须置于网页的HTML部分的最开始,标签 ...
相关推荐
总结来说,PHPStudy是Windows环境下快速搭建PHP+MySQL开发环境的实用工具,特别适合初学者学习和实践。通过掌握PHP和MySQL的基本知识,并熟练运用PHPStudy,开发者可以迅速进入Web开发的大门,为后续的项目开发打下...
### PHP+Mysql开发入门知识点总结 #### 一、PHP基础入门 ##### 1.1 Web开发介绍 - **Web开发概述**:Web开发是指创建和维护网站的过程,包括前端和后端技术。 - **Web架构**:典型的Web架构包括客户端(如浏览器)...
通过Wamp,用户可以在本地计算机上快速搭建一个类似于在线服务器的环境。 - **安装Navicat Premium**: Navicat是一款强大的数据库管理工具,允许用户连接到多种数据库类型,包括MySQL,便于进行数据管理和查询。 -...
在IT行业中,PHP是一种广泛应用的开源脚本语言,主要用于web开发,可以嵌入到HTML中。本篇文章将详细讲解如何搭建PHP环境,并介绍所需的资源,包括PHP...熟悉这些步骤,将有助于你在开发过程中快速构建本地开发环境。
Windows 安装 phpstudy 是一篇详细的安装教程,旨在帮助用户快速搭建一个 PHP+MySQL+Apache 的集成环境。phpstudy 是一个功能强大且方便的集成环境,可以减少单独部署各个所需软件的麻烦,以及更加方便地切换版本。 ...
随着开发需求的多样化,能够快速搭建和管理开发环境的工具也成为了开发者的必备技能之一。本文将详细介绍如何使用PHPnow工具快速搭建PHP环境,以满足开发者的需求。 首先,让我们明确一下什么是PHPnow。PHPnow是一...
《PHP+MySQL构建的二级域名管理系统详解》 在互联网领域,二级域名的管理对于大型网站或者...无论是企业还是个人开发者,都可以利用这个系统快速搭建和管理自己的二级域名网络,提高工作效率,满足多样的业务需求。
首先,PHP环境的搭建主要包括Web服务器(如Apache或Nginx)、PHP解释器和MySQL数据库。以下是详细的步骤: 1. **安装Web服务器**:Apache是常见的选择,可以通过Apache官方网站下载对应操作系统的安装包。安装过程...
在Linux系统中,部署域名服务和Apache服务是构建高效、安全的Web服务器环境的关键步骤。Apache服务器是全球使用最广泛的Web服务器软件,以其跨平台、安全性以及与多种技术的兼容性受到广泛青睐。Linux作为开源操作...
首先需要了解phpStudy是为PHP开发人员提供的一个便利工具,它集成了Apache、PHP、MySQL等环境,便于用户快速搭建本地服务器。在phpStudy中配置多站点意味着在同一个服务器环境中模拟出多个网站的运行环境,而多域名...
PHPStudy是一款广受欢迎的集成开发环境,专为PHP开发者设计,用于快速搭建PHP运行环境。它包含了Apache服务器、MySQL数据库、PHP等多种必备组件,使得用户无需逐一安装和配置这些组件,极大地简化了开发过程。 ### ...
PHPstudy是一款在Windows操作系统上广泛使用的集成开发环境,它集成了PHP、MySQL、Apache等服务器环境,方便开发者快速搭建本地Web开发环境。本教程将详细介绍如何在Windows系统中安装和配置PHPstudy,以满足PHP web...
**PHPNow**是一款针对Windows平台的PHP开发环境套件,它包含了Apache服务器、MySQL数据库以及PHP解释器等组件,使得用户能够在本地计算机上快速搭建PHP开发环境,进行PHP编程和测试工作。本教程将详细讲解如何在...
**phpStudy_WINDOWS_运行环境详解** `phpStudy` 是一个集成的 ...通过简单的步骤,用户可以快速搭建 PHP 开发环境,高效地进行项目开发和调试。配合详细的 `manual.chm` 手册,能够帮助用户更好地理解和使用这个工具。
PhpStudy是一款集成环境的软件,由中国人杨洪涛开发,它为开发者提供了在Windows环境下快速搭建PHP、Apache、Nginx、MySQL等服务器环境的能力。主要特点包括: 1. **一站式服务**:包含多种版本的PHP(如PHP5.2到...
PHPStudy是一款非常实用的PHP开发环境集成工具,它为开发者提供了便捷的PHP开发环境搭建方式,特别适合初学者和需要快速搭建本地开发环境的专业人士。这款软件包含了PHP、Apache、MySQL等核心组件,使得在Windows...
phpStudy 是一个集成的 PHP 开发环境,包含了 Apache、Nginx、MySQL、PHP 等多种组件,方便用户在本地进行网站开发和测试。下载并安装 phpStudy 后,启动服务,确保 Apache 或 Nginx 及 MySQL 正常运行。 2. **...
PHPStudy是一款便捷的PHP开发环境集成软件,它为开发者提供了在Windows环境下快速搭建PHP运行环境的功能。通过本教程全集,你可以从零基础开始学习如何使用PHPStudy来配置和管理PHP开发环境,无论是本地还是在...